In the lead-up to Mother’s Day, All About You Centre is hosting a reflective, women-focused workshop that explores one of the most formative relationships in a person’s life: the bond with their mother.

Titled Healing Our Maternal Blueprint, the session will be led by Sonia Samtani, a clinical hypnotherapist known for her work in emotional wellness and subconscious healing and the founder of All About You wellness centre. Taking place on May 9, 2026, the day before Mother's Day, the three-hour hybrid workshop invites participants to examine how early maternal influences shape identity, behaviour and relationships well into adulthood.

The premise is straightforward. For many, a mother is the first point of emotional reference — a “mirror” through which ideas of love, approval and self-worth are formed. Whether those early experiences were supportive or complex, they often leave lasting imprints. This workshop aims to bring those patterns into awareness, offering tools to better understand and, where necessary, reframe them.
Participants can expect a mix of guided internal exercises, reflective practices and discussion. The approach leans on both psychological insight and holistic techniques, in line with Samtani’s broader practice. Rather than positioning itself as purely therapeutic or purely spiritual, the session sits somewhere in between — practical in structure, but introspective in tone.
The timing, on the eve of Mother’s Day, is intentional. It offers a moment not just for celebration, but for personal reflection — particularly for women looking to better understand inherited emotional patterns or shift long-standing dynamics.
The workshop will run from 10:00am to 1:00pm (HKT), with both in-person and virtual attendance options available. Priced at HK$1,200, it forms part of the centre’s wider programme of holistic wellbeing sessions and practitioner-led trainings.
